  • Rock, The Youth and The Music Industry

    Right, I’ve had it up to my lobes with people going on and on about “emos” and “minis” and God knows what else to last me several lifetimes, and I’m sure most people reading this have too. And far be it from this writer to vent online, but I think it’s about time we discussed it openly.

    You can’t fail to miss, in most town centres in this fair land of ours, an increasing number of vertically-challenged youngsters running around in hoodies, fringes, blah, blah, blah. It’s a well-worn furrow at this point.

    Yes, they’re enough to wreck any sane person’s head, with their insistence on taking a good 80 or 90 pictures of themselves in the mirror for use on their webpages, only to post ALL OF THEM online, or their incessant doling out of hugs (at least in one accursed area of Cork City centre).

    The problem lies solely with the music industry and its desperation to crank out more of what worked before, only in more modern get-up

    Yes, it’s very, very easy (and tempting) to take cheap shots at a generation that appears to be succumbing to the decay of society in general (and being none the wiser to it), but before you do, maybe it’s worth considering your own teenage experience.

    Chances are many people reading this were resident in a city centre growing up, where, by sheer dint of the number of people, chances are a lot of like minds are going to find each other anyway. Then again there are probably many people reading this that had no clue of counter-culture and independent ethics until a chance encounter with Nirvana, Soundgarden, or any other alt-rock acts of that whole explosion in the early 1990s. This is a key point: music and its discovery is nothing short of a wonderful, life-enhancing (-saving?), emotional and cathartic journey. All journeys start somewhere. It’s the starting point, however, that’s becoming the problem.

    The problem lies not with the kidz, who, for all intents and purposes, are new souls as far as music is concerned. It’s the shit they’re fed.

    Look at an issue of KERRANG! magazine and you’ll see, the majority of weeks, a tiring, and frankly trivial mix of fresh-faced pop acts, stale and cynical nu-metal leftovers and the odd token appearance by a respected/legendary band to give it credibility. This mag has always been the bible for rock youngsters, regardless as to whether or not these youngsters will admit it as adults. And while the consideration is given to the bottom line when it comes to the publication and mass distribution of a weekly magazine, the fact is KERRANG! still feature a quota of new acts to keep the content fresh.

    I reckon those in charge could do more to help get the young’uns in on the act

    However, the new acts they choose are almost invariably trendy, young and possessed of awe-inspiring hair. This promotion of style over substance (see at your own risk: My Passion) feeds a whole “fad” mentality which will ultimately damage rock and alternative music by trivialising it as another social-identity-cum-consumer-base.

    Just look at what the kids are fed when left to their own devices: pussycore fops turned MOR kings Avenged Sevenfold, who seem to refer to their creative exploits as monetary investments in their interviews; My Chemical Romance, whose album The Black Parade was a thinly-veiled attempt at marketing sympathy to the lonely, vulnerable, bereaved and young was a heinous case of exploitation comparable to the shenanigans of the tobacco industry; not to mention Fall Out Boy, Panic at the Disco, Youmeatsix, and God knows how many other myriads of pretenders and careerists exist under the surface of the whole rotten thing.

  • SINGLE REVIEW: Ash - Return of White Rabbit

    Ash's first new single from their planned campaign of A-Z releases has found its way onto the web some 20 minutes ago, via the website.

    And?

    It's mad.

    It's absolutely as bat-fuck-insane as a rabid balloon bearing the likeness of the Marquis de Sade off his face on pills.

    It's Ash, the loveable scamps from way back, the same minds that spawned Goldfinger and Oh Yeah and Wildsurf and Burn Baby Burn.

    And they're playing this mad disco-electro pop.

    It's insanely hooky, and between the sleazy guitar, god-awful synth beats and THAT chorus, you'll find yourself begrudgingly liking the fucker the same way you did first time you heard Supermassive Black Hole.

    What else is there to be said? Let's see how the other 25 hold up!
